Spring is an important time in your lawn’s health. The work you do in your yard now plays a big role in getting your turf on track for a productive growing season. But if you’re like many Waltham, MA area homeowners, you might not know what lawn care tasks to add to your list this season. To help you with the process, here are a few to remember:

    Clean up. Walk your lawn and gather up any branches, twigs, and other debris. Also, rake up dead grass, as well as your landscape beds so they can dry out.

  • Repair bare spots. Bare spots after a cold, harsh Massachusetts winter are often inevitable. The good news is you can easily fix them with a layer of topsoil and a dose of fresh seed. Make sure you water the area daily.
  • Prevent weeds. Weeds don’t have to be a problem for you again this year. Apply a pre-emergent treatment to your lawn in early spring to stop seeds from germinating. If, however, you plan to seed, wait until later in the season for weed control.
  • Feed your grass. As lawn care experts in the Waltham area, we know that grass roots need the right nourishment to grow healthy and strong in spring and into summer. Fertilizing your lawn now will also help to protect it from summer heat and drought. Just make sure you read the fertilizer directions for the best results.
  • Mow high. When you’re mowing your lawn, keep the blade height at the highest possible setting. When you leave your grass taller, it has a chance to develop deeper roots and crowd out any weeds that do develop.
